We are seeking a motivated and passionate Speech Language Pathologist Clinical Fellow to join our team. As a Clinical Fellow, you will work under the supervision of experienced Speech Language Pathologists to provide diagnostic and therapeutic services to children and adults with speech, language, cognitive-communication, and swallowing disorders. You will have the opportunity to work with a diverse population and gain valuable clinical experience while pursuing your Certificate of Clinical Competence (CCC).
